Title: real vs new
Post by: guest on June 12, 2003, 08:58:23 PM
It has been suggested that katipunan era talibon, made specifically for fighting are vastly different than the later WWII and Vietnam era work oriented talibons that flood the market currently.  Specifically balance, size, edge bevel, and hilt configurations are very different.
